Storage and extra features
The most appealing white wooden cot beds will offer more storage and extra features that others. For example, some will come with built-in drawers that can be used to store bedding and other essentials for babies, while others may have lockable castors or wheels to help you move around the nursery. Some will come with teething bars as well as changing tables, which will save you the cost of purchasing these separately.
Veni Cot Bed was one of our favorites. It comes with a large drawer trundle that can be used as a bed and is available in warm oak or classic finishes that can be matched to a variety of styles. It's easy to put together, even for a beginner DIYer, and can be easily transformed into a bed for toddlers thanks to the removable barriers that are built into the end panels. We were also awed by the quality of the wood, and the way it was finished. It's sturdy and high end.
The primary drawback of cot-beds is that they consume more area in the nursery than cribs or toddler beds, especially when they are converted. If you have an enviable nursery or a small space, this is something to be aware of. We suggest checking the dimensions inside before purchasing a cot to ensure it will fit in your space.
